神经网络作为人工智能的核心技术,近年来在图像识别、自然语言处理、自动驾驶等领域取得了显著进展。
随着数据量的爆炸式增长和计算能力的不断提升,神经网络的学习与应用已成为科技发展的关键方向。坤辉学知网edu.eoifi.cn专注神经网络领域长达十余年,致力于为学习者提供系统、全面、实用的神经网络学习路径与方法。本文将从基础概念、进阶技巧、实践应用等多个层面,系统阐述神经网络的学习策略,帮助读者构建扎实的神经网络知识体系。

神	经网络怎么学

神经网络怎么学:一个系统化学习路径的构建

神经网络的学习是一个循序渐进的过程,需要从基础概念开始,逐步深入到算法实现、模型优化、应用场景等多个层面。
下面呢是从入门到精通的学习路径,结合坤辉学知网edu.eoifi.cn的专业视角,系统阐述神经网络学习的攻略。


一、神经网络基础概念入门

神经网络是模拟生物神经元的计算模型,由输入层、隐藏层和输出层构成。输入层接收外部数据,经过隐藏层的非线性变换,最终输出结果。神经网络的学习依赖于训练数据,通过反向传播算法不断调整权重,使模型能够逼近真实的数据分布。

学习神经网络的第一步是理解其基本结构和数学原理。坤辉学知网edu.eoifi.cn推荐从《神经网络与深度学习》等经典教材入手,系统学习神经网络的基本概念,包括激活函数、损失函数、梯度下降等核心概念。学习过程中,可以借助可视化工具如TensorBoard,直观地观察模型的训练过程。


二、神经网络学习路径的构建

神经网络的学习路径可分为三个阶段:基础学习、进阶学习和应用实践。


1.基础学习阶段

在基础学习阶段,应重点掌握神经网络的基本原理和数学基础。学习线性代数、概率统计和微积分等基础知识,是理解神经网络的必要前提。
除了这些以外呢,学习Python编程语言,掌握numpy、tensorflow、pytorch等工具,也是入门的必备技能。

坤辉学知网edu.eoifi.cn建议通过实践加深理解,例如使用TensorFlow或PyTorch构建简单的神经网络模型,通过代码实现神经网络的基本操作,如前向传播、反向传播和损失函数的计算。


2.进阶学习阶段

在进阶学习阶段,应深入理解神经网络的结构、优化方法和应用场景。学习不同类型的神经网络,如前馈神经网络(FNN)、循环神经网络(RNN)、卷积神经网络(CNN)等,理解它们的优缺点及适用场景。

学习优化方法是进阶阶段的重要内容,包括梯度下降、Adam优化器、权重初始化等。坤辉学知网edu.eoifi.cn建议通过实践了解不同优化方法在模型训练中的表现,例如调整学习率、使用正则化技术防止过拟合。


3.应用实践阶段

在应用实践阶段,应将所学知识应用于实际项目中,提升解决问题的能力。学习使用神经网络进行图像识别、文本分类、预测建模等任务,是提升实战能力的关键。

坤辉学知网edu.eoifi.cn推荐通过项目实践加深理解,例如使用Kaggle数据集进行图像分类,或者使用NLP工具进行文本情感分析。在项目实践中,不断调整模型参数、优化模型结构,提升模型性能。


三、神经网络学习的实用技巧

在学习神经网络的过程中,掌握一些实用技巧能显著提升学习效率和成果。


1.从简单模型开始

学习神经网络时,可以从简单模型入手,逐步增加复杂度。
例如,从单层感知机开始,逐步构建多层神经网络,理解每一层的作用。


2.多维度学习

神经网络的学习不仅限于理论,还应结合实际数据进行多维度学习。学习如何处理不同类型的输入数据,如图像、文本、音频等,是提升模型泛化能力的关键。


3.持续学习与更新

神经网络领域发展迅速,持续学习是保持竞争力的重要手段。学习最新的研究成果,如Transformer模型、大语言模型等,能够帮助学习者跟上技术发展的步伐。


四、神经网络学习的常见问题及解决方法

在学习神经网络的过程中,可能会遇到各种问题,如过拟合、欠拟合、模型收敛慢等。
下面呢是一些常见问题及解决方法。


1.过拟合问题

过拟合是指模型在训练数据上表现很好,但在测试数据上表现差。解决方法包括增加数据量、使用正则化技术(如L1、L2正则化)、使用Dropout层等。


2.欠拟合问题

欠拟合是指模型无法捕捉数据中的规律,导致训练误差和测试误差均较高。解决方法包括增加模型复杂度、增加训练数据量、调整学习率等。


3.模型训练缓慢

模型训练缓慢可能与学习率设置、优化器选择、网络结构复杂度等因素有关。可以通过调整学习率、使用Adam优化器、减少网络层数等方法提升训练速度。


五、神经网络学习的工具与资源推荐

在学习神经网络的过程中,选择合适的学习工具和资源至关重要。


1.学习工具推荐

TensorFlow、PyTorch、Scikit-learn等工具是神经网络学习的常用工具,它们提供了丰富的函数和库,能够帮助学习者快速构建和训练神经网络模型。


2.学习资源推荐

坤辉学知网edu.eoifi.cn提供丰富的学习资源,包括视频课程、PDF文档、在线课程等,能够满足不同学习者的需求。


六、神经网络学习的在以后趋势

神经网络技术正在快速发展,在以后将朝着更强大的模型、更高效的算法和更广泛的应用场景演进。

随着人工智能技术的不断进步,神经网络将在更多领域发挥重要作用,如医疗、金融、自动驾驶等。学习者应关注行业动态,不断提升自身能力,以适应在以后的发展需求。


七、归结起来说

神	经网络怎么学

神经网络的学习是一个系统性、实践性极强的过程,需要从基础概念开始,逐步深入到算法实现、模型优化、应用场景等多个层面。坤辉学知网edu.eoifi.cn始终致力于为学习者提供专业的学习资源和指导,帮助他们在神经网络领域不断进步,成为行业的佼佼者。